當前位置:
首頁 > 最新 > 可是後來呀,Android 到底還應該做什麼?

可是後來呀,Android 到底還應該做什麼?

最近一位小夥伴在後台問我,他這麼說道。南塵呀,我最開始從 Java 轉向了 Android,在「咕咚」待了一段時間後,又開始學習 cocos,搞了個棋牌遊戲,現在又想慢慢轉回來,這都應該準備些什麼呀?我弱弱地說道,這還得看個人優勢唄,簡歷實際上就是簡和歷,你得把你真正的亮點突出來才是。否則,沒有實戰經驗的你,哪怕知識了解已經涵蓋了大多數方面,但可能你還是一個門外漢子。這其實就是一直以來,大家津津樂道的簡歷亮點。HR 和技術招聘人看的時候,基本都會有一個自身公司的用人需求,這時候肯定是優先考慮簡歷匹配度最高的,所以大多數情況下,你只需要把你簡歷上的東西說的足夠好就可以了。Google I/O 2018 剛剛塵埃落地,今年的 Google 大會相比之前更加側重於 AI,各種炫酷的技術也是層出不窮,但 Android 工程師真的到了爛大街的地步了么?今年的 Google I/O 的 Session,還是有相當一部分是圍繞 Android 展開的。移動互聯網是互聯網的里程碑,而手機恰好又是 Google 數百種設備中最重要的,所以 Google 不可能放棄 Android,而且它數年來一直在為 Android 的用戶體驗做不懈努力。雖然移動開發近年來已經接近飽和,再也不存在 12 年那種會個 ListView 就能找工作的現象。但只要仔細觀察就不難發現,是初級工程師的門檻再變高,而各個大廠的高級/專家級工程師/架構師缺口仍然很大。隨著 Android 技術的更新迭代,各種新技術層出不窮,不少小夥伴已經被繞的雲里霧裡,在這裡就簡單科普一下 Android 工程師推薦技術吧。必備知識(排名不分先後)

Java、Android 基礎這個毋庸置疑,這都不會你好意思說你是 Android 開發工程師么?

計算機網路基礎這個肯定是必知必會,畢竟這是互聯網時代,再怎麼你 HTTP 的基本你得知道吧?

多媒體庫這沒什麼好說的吧?搞個 MediaPlayer 很多 APP 都用得著吧?

LBS 定位看看現在主流 APP,應該沒有不用到定位的

支付大多數 APP 都喜歡搞個商城系統,或者應用內支付

資料庫基礎知識再怎麼 SQLite 得知曉吧?

加解密基礎知識

Material DesignDesign 庫都出來那麼久了,這玩意兒是真的好酷

Java 序列化和反序列化這個沒什麼好說的,太常用了。

構建系統包括 Gradle 呀,maven 呀這些,每個項目都會用到吧。

Kotlin大勢所趨,沒啥好解釋的

圖片這個沒啥好說的,圖片網路載入得會吧,圖片壓縮、緩存、處理適配得會吧?

自動化腳本python,作為唯一一個超級語言,最近我也是非常著迷,不會錯的。

版本控制工具這玩意兒做啥開發都的用到吧,團隊協作必備呀,最近公司剛剛從 SVN 切到 Git,這倆玩意兒還是推薦用 Git。

自定義 View && Animation自定義 View 和動畫作為進階必備知識,也是必須掌握呀,更何況,編寫 UI 效果就靠這個裝逼了。「你不要再問我可以不可以做,你就說你想要什麼?」

選學

熱補丁技術雖然並不是那麼的廣泛,還是可以學習學習;

NDK 開發往深入底層一點,可以學習

視頻解碼

Android Things昨天才再推文中簡單介紹了一下,可是什麼鬼,推了這玩意兒掉粉無數?

直播技術看看 抖音 就知道了。

插件化

React Native

VR 技術

也就瞎 BB 這麼多了,前日告知大家我最近沉迷 Python 不能自拔,引發了不少朋友的疑問,以為南塵要放棄 Android 呢。要我說,放棄 Android?不存在的,這輩子都不存在的。不過我最大的夢想還是希望有朝一日 Google 能正式回歸,最近 Google-ch 的事情也是讓我著實關注了一波,可惜不過是一場互聯網烏龍罷了~

—————END—————

我是南塵,只做比心的公眾號,歡迎關注我。


喜歡這篇文章嗎?立刻分享出去讓更多人知道吧!

本站內容充實豐富,博大精深,小編精選每日熱門資訊,隨時更新,點擊「搶先收到最新資訊」瀏覽吧!


請您繼續閱讀更多來自 nanchen 的精彩文章:

區塊鏈=比特幣=ICO=金融風險嗎?

TAG:nanchen |